Gardiner, James Garfield 'Jimmy' b. November 30, 1883 d. January 12, 1962 Saskatchewan Premier. Born and raised on a farm near Farquhar Ontario, he moved west in 1901, working on a threshing crew in Manitoba. He obtained a university degree and eventually settled in Lemberg, Saskatchewan in 1911, where he began a career as a school teacher and principal. Gardiner soon became involved in politics and was first elected to the Saskatchewan legislature as a Liberal candidate in a 1914 by-election.
